1. FARM DEBT - proposals to move 2-thousand involvent farmers off their land..YOUNG..00:01:47. CHAMERLAIN - Fed Farmers say they won't turn their backs on the 2-thousand farmers..CHAMBERLAIN/GAISHAUSER..00:02:09. COLIN MOYLE - Minister of Agriculture has joined us in the studio..00:05:12.
2. HEADS & WEATHER
3. SPENDING - briefings at the SSC suggest the stage is being set for substantial curbs on govt spending..DICK GRIFFIN..00:01:49. COLIN CLARKE - predictions of big budget reductions have brought angry response from PSA Secretary..CLARKE/SHARLAND..00:02:30.
4. MARTIN TAPE - backlash to Māori land and fishing claims..PETER BRITTENDEN..00:01:49.
5. SOUTHERN - 8th Islanders have been assured their 22 percent power concession will continue in the immediate future..NEWSAM..00:02:44.
6. UNIONS - Canterbury Westland Drivers Union attempting to take over the smaller Blenheim Nelson union..SHARLAND/KIMBLE..00:02:18.
7. PRINCE - report says Prince Charles was not to personally blame for taking a party of skiiers onto a mountain near the resort of Kloesters..HAINES..00:01:05.
8. NEWS & SPORTS
9. WOODS REPORT - report released yesterday has recommended dismantling the powers of the country's producer boards.. WOODS/VERSCHAFFELT..00:03:14. WOODS-PRODUCERS - producer boards have reacted strongly to the Woods report.. BRITTENDEN/GOUGH..00:02:19.
10. HEADS & PAPERS
11. CANCER DEATH - it has now been confirmed that a woman, whose cervical cancer remains undiagnosed by her doctor for four years, has died..GAISHAUSER..00:01:27.
12. CHANGE - The Auckland Hospital Board has changed its plans for the revitalisation of its problem-plagued psychiatric services..CLARE WATSON..00:02:16.
13. ACT REPORT - Opposition MP is calling for changes to the Fending of Swimming Pools Act..DE LORE..00:03:08.
14. MALTA - has been the scene of protests over a goodwill visit by several royal navy ships..BRIERLEY..00:01:06.
15. FILM-NGATI - highly acclaimed film has been withdrawn from the best picture and best director categories in this year's NZ film and tv awards because of disagreement over the nature of the awards..KAA/GEE..00:02:20.
